- Sophia HernandezMay 02, 2025 · 3 months agoPredicting the future performance of digital currencies in the stock market can be challenging, but there are several factors you can consider to make more accurate predictions. Firstly, analyze the overall market trends and sentiment towards digital currencies. Look for any news or events that could impact the market. Additionally, consider the fundamentals of the specific digital currency you're interested in, such as its technology, adoption rate, and competition. Technical analysis can also be helpful, using charts and indicators to identify patterns and trends. However, it's important to remember that predicting the future is never guaranteed, so always do your own research and consult with financial professionals.

- Johansson BankeJun 19, 2023 · 2 years agoWhen it comes to predicting the future performance of digital currencies in the stock market, there are no crystal balls. However, at BYDFi, we believe that a combination of fundamental and technical analysis can provide valuable insights. Fundamental analysis involves evaluating the underlying factors that can influence a digital currency's value, such as its technology, team, and market demand. Technical analysis, on the other hand, focuses on historical price and volume data to identify patterns and trends. By combining these approaches and staying informed about market news and events, you can make more informed investment decisions. Remember, though, that investing in digital currencies carries risks, so always do your own due diligence.
